فهرست منبع

treewide: disable spectre mitigation on unaffected Arm64 targets

Cortex-A53 is not vulnerable to any Spectre variants.

Ref: https://developer.arm.com/Arm%20Security%20Center/Speculative%20Processor%20Vulnerability
Signed-off-by: Qingfang Deng <[email protected]>
Qingfang Deng 1 سال پیش
والد
کامیت
6b007d2512

+ 1 - 0
target/linux/bcm27xx/bcm2710/config-6.1

@@ -303,6 +303,7 @@ CONFIG_MFD_CORE=y
 CONFIG_MFD_SYSCON=y
 CONFIG_MICROCHIP_PHY=y
 CONFIG_MIGRATION=y
+# CONFIG_MITIGATE_SPECTRE_BRANCH_HISTORY is not set
 CONFIG_MMC=y
 # CONFIG_MMC_BCM2835 is not set
 CONFIG_MMC_BCM2835_DMA=y

+ 1 - 0
target/linux/bcm4908/config-5.15

@@ -135,6 +135,7 @@ CONFIG_MDIO_DEVRES=y
 CONFIG_MEMFD_CREATE=y
 CONFIG_MFD_SYSCON=y
 CONFIG_MIGRATION=y
+# CONFIG_MITIGATE_SPECTRE_BRANCH_HISTORY is not set
 CONFIG_MODULES_USE_ELF_RELA=y
 CONFIG_MTD_BRCM_U_BOOT=y
 CONFIG_MTD_CMDLINE_PARTS=y

+ 1 - 0
target/linux/bcm4908/config-6.1

@@ -136,6 +136,7 @@ CONFIG_MDIO_DEVRES=y
 CONFIG_MEMFD_CREATE=y
 CONFIG_MFD_SYSCON=y
 CONFIG_MIGRATION=y
+# CONFIG_MITIGATE_SPECTRE_BRANCH_HISTORY is not set
 CONFIG_MODULES_USE_ELF_RELA=y
 CONFIG_MTD_BRCM_U_BOOT=y
 CONFIG_MTD_CMDLINE_PARTS=y

+ 1 - 0
target/linux/mediatek/filogic/config-6.1

@@ -232,6 +232,7 @@ CONFIG_MEMFD_CREATE=y
 CONFIG_MESSAGE_LOGLEVEL_DEFAULT=7
 CONFIG_MFD_SYSCON=y
 CONFIG_MIGRATION=y
+# CONFIG_MITIGATE_SPECTRE_BRANCH_HISTORY is not set
 CONFIG_MMC=y
 CONFIG_MMC_BLOCK=y
 CONFIG_MMC_CQHCI=y

+ 1 - 0
target/linux/mediatek/filogic/config-6.6

@@ -245,6 +245,7 @@ CONFIG_MEDIATEK_WATCHDOG=y
 CONFIG_MESSAGE_LOGLEVEL_DEFAULT=7
 CONFIG_MFD_SYSCON=y
 CONFIG_MIGRATION=y
+# CONFIG_MITIGATE_SPECTRE_BRANCH_HISTORY is not set
 CONFIG_MMC=y
 CONFIG_MMC_BLOCK=y
 CONFIG_MMC_CQHCI=y

+ 1 - 0
target/linux/mediatek/mt7622/config-6.1

@@ -234,6 +234,7 @@ CONFIG_MEMFD_CREATE=y
 CONFIG_MESSAGE_LOGLEVEL_DEFAULT=7
 CONFIG_MFD_SYSCON=y
 CONFIG_MIGRATION=y
+# CONFIG_MITIGATE_SPECTRE_BRANCH_HISTORY is not set
 CONFIG_MMC=y
 CONFIG_MMC_BLOCK=y
 CONFIG_MMC_CQHCI=y

+ 1 - 0
target/linux/mediatek/mt7622/config-6.6

@@ -248,6 +248,7 @@ CONFIG_MEDIATEK_WATCHDOG=y
 CONFIG_MESSAGE_LOGLEVEL_DEFAULT=7
 CONFIG_MFD_SYSCON=y
 CONFIG_MIGRATION=y
+# CONFIG_MITIGATE_SPECTRE_BRANCH_HISTORY is not set
 CONFIG_MMC=y
 CONFIG_MMC_BLOCK=y
 CONFIG_MMC_CQHCI=y

+ 1 - 0
target/linux/mvebu/cortexa53/config-6.1

@@ -52,6 +52,7 @@ CONFIG_ILLEGAL_POINTER_VALUE=0xdead000000000000
 CONFIG_MAILBOX=y
 # CONFIG_MAILBOX_TEST is not set
 CONFIG_MFD_SYSCON=y
+# CONFIG_MITIGATE_SPECTRE_BRANCH_HISTORY is not set
 CONFIG_MMC_SDHCI_XENON=y
 CONFIG_MODULES_USE_ELF_RELA=y
 CONFIG_MVEBU_GICP=y

+ 1 - 0
target/linux/qualcommax/config-6.1

@@ -227,6 +227,7 @@ CONFIG_MEMFD_CREATE=y
 # CONFIG_MFD_QCOM_RPM is not set
 CONFIG_MFD_SYSCON=y
 CONFIG_MIGRATION=y
+# CONFIG_MITIGATE_SPECTRE_BRANCH_HISTORY is not set
 CONFIG_MMC=y
 CONFIG_MMC_BLOCK=y
 CONFIG_MMC_BLOCK_MINORS=32

+ 1 - 0
target/linux/qualcommax/config-6.6

@@ -230,6 +230,7 @@ CONFIG_MDIO_IPQ4019=y
 # CONFIG_MFD_QCOM_RPM is not set
 CONFIG_MFD_SYSCON=y
 CONFIG_MIGRATION=y
+# CONFIG_MITIGATE_SPECTRE_BRANCH_HISTORY is not set
 CONFIG_MMC=y
 CONFIG_MMC_BLOCK=y
 CONFIG_MMC_BLOCK_MINORS=32

+ 1 - 0
target/linux/sunxi/cortexa53/config-6.1

@@ -52,6 +52,7 @@ CONFIG_GENERIC_MSI_IRQ_DOMAIN=y
 CONFIG_ILLEGAL_POINTER_VALUE=0xdead000000000000
 CONFIG_MDIO_BUS_MUX=y
 CONFIG_MICREL_PHY=y
+# CONFIG_MITIGATE_SPECTRE_BRANCH_HISTORY is not set
 CONFIG_MODULES_USE_ELF_RELA=y
 CONFIG_MUSB_PIO_ONLY=y
 CONFIG_NEED_SG_DMA_LENGTH=y